01 - In a large skillet set over medium heat, melt the unsalted butter until it is completely liquefied.
02 - Add the packed light brown sugar, fresh orange juice, ground cinnamon, pure vanilla extract, and a pinch of salt to the melted butter in the skillet. Stir continuously until the brown sugar has fully dissolved and the mixture begins to gently bubble, which typically takes about 2 minutes.
03 - Carefully place the prepared banana slices into the simmering sauce in the skillet. Cook for 2 to 3 minutes, turning them once, until the bananas are lightly golden and caramelized but still retain their structure and are not mushy.
04 - Immediately remove the skillet from the heat source to stop the cooking process and prevent over-caramelization.
05 - Divide the vanilla ice cream into four individual serving bowls. Spoon the warm caramelized bananas and their rich sauce generously over each scoop of ice cream.
06 - Serve the Classic Bananas Foster without delay to enjoy the delightful contrast between the warm bananas and the cold ice cream.
